Cost of Employment Law Services in Glasgow

Legal costs depend on case complexity, lawyer experience, and type of service required.


Typical Fee Structures

Hourly Rates

  • £150 – £400+ per hour

Fixed Fees

  • Employment contract review: £200 – £1,000
  • Tribunal representation: £1,000 – £10,000+

Retainer Fees

Monthly or upfront payments for ongoing legal support.


Additional Costs

  • Employment tribunal fees (where applicable)
  • Expert witness fees
  • Documentation and filing costs

Free and Low-Cost Options

  • Free initial consultations
  • Legal aid (limited cases)
  • Trade union legal support
  • No-win-no-fee arrangements (some cases)

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Case complexity
  • Seniority of lawyer
  • Employer vs employee dispute
  • Tribunal involvement

Employment Law Process

Step 1: Consultation

Discuss the issue with a lawyer.

Step 2: Evidence Collection

Gather contracts, emails, and documents.

Step 3: Legal Claim Submission

File complaint or claim if necessary.

Step 4: Negotiation

Attempt settlement outside court.

Step 5: Tribunal or Court Hearing

If unresolved, proceed legally.

Step 6: Final Decision

Court or tribunal issues ruling.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. What is employment law in Glasgow?

It covers workplace rights, contracts, and disputes between employers and employees.

2. How much does an employment lawyer cost?

Typically £150–£400+ per hour.

3. Can I get free employment legal advice?

Yes, through legal aid, unions, or free consultations.

4. What is unfair dismissal?

Termination without valid legal reason or proper process.

5. Do I need a lawyer for tribunal cases?

Not required, but highly recommended.

6. How long does a case take?

Usually a few months to over a year depending on complexity.

7. Can disputes be settled outside court?

Yes, many cases are resolved through negotiation or mediation.
